<cite id="ffb66"></cite><cite id="ffb66"><track id="ffb66"></track></cite>
      <legend id="ffb66"><li id="ffb66"></li></legend>
      色婷婷久,激情色播,久久久无码专区,亚洲中文字幕av,国产成人A片,av无码免费,精品久久国产,99视频精品3
      網易首頁 > 網易號 > 正文 申請入駐

      “Python在AI時代贏了?可企業AI走到最后,還是得靠Java”

      0
      分享至


      【CSDN 編者按】當所有人都在追捧Python為AI的“絕對王者”時,你是否想過:我們是否把原型工具誤當成了生產引擎?在實驗室里靈活敏捷的Python,一旦面對每秒數千次推理請求、需要嚴格類型保障和多年穩定運行的企業級場景時,是否依然游刃有余?基于此,本文作者提出了一個行業幻覺:Python贏了探索,卻未必能贏生產。他并非要挑起語言之爭,而是直指AI工程化進程中一個日益凸顯的斷層——從模型訓練到系統交付,我們更需要的是 “可持續的AI”。

      原文鏈接:https://www.the-main-thread.com/p/java-ai-production-python-systems

      作者 | Markus Eisele 翻譯 | 鄭麗媛

      出品 | CSDN(ID:CSDNnews)

      只要你混跡當下的 AI 技術圈,一定會聽到一個被反復提及、近乎真理的結論:Python 贏了。

      Notebook、模型訓練、科研實驗室——幾乎清一色都是 Python。開發者覺得它上手友好、使用靈活,儼然已成 AI 領域的默認開發語言。

      但這個結論,其實刻意忽略了一個現實:Python 打贏的是探索之戰,而非生產之戰。

      企業從不交付 Notebook,它們交付的是“系統”。而系統需要的是:穩定性能、可維護性、可觀測性、明確的接口契約、可控的并發能力——當你走到這一層,Python 的優勢瞬間變得不堪一擊。

      問題根源不在于 Python 本身,而在于人們想當然地認為,用于實驗的語言也能扛起核心推理流程的重任。一旦你推翻這個假設,AI 才算真正走進工程世界。

      也是在這一刻,Java 就像一位成熟穩重的 “成年人”,順勢登場。



      迷思一:“Python 很快,因為調用的是 C++”

      業界流傳著這樣一種說法:Python 的性能問題根本不值一提,因為 NumPy、PyTorch、TensorFlow 這些核心庫本質上都是一層封裝,真正的計算邏輯都在經過極致優化的 C++ 或 CUDA 內核中執行。

      但這種說法只對了一半,而且極其片面。

      封裝層的存在,本身就會產生實實在在的時間和內存開銷。Python 代碼與原生代碼之間的每一次切換,都會帶來額外的性能損耗。而且,封裝層之外的 “膠水代碼”,都運行在 Python 解釋器的限制之下——其中就包括煩人的全局解釋器鎖(GIL),這個鎖會強制一個進程內同時只能有一個 Python 線程處于活躍狀態。

      在科研用的 Notebook 中,這個問題幾乎可以忽略不計。但在一個需要處理數千并發請求的高吞吐量推理服務中,GIL 會直接成為性能瓶頸的元兇。為了解決這個問題,技術團隊一般會采用多進程架構、復雜的負載均衡策略,以及激進的水平擴容方案。這些方法雖然可行,卻會造成大量的內存浪費,推高運維成本。

      而 Java 完全沒有這個煩惱。JVM 的并發模型,在金融、電信、基礎設施等大規模系統中打磨了整整二十年,早已成熟可靠。它的線程創建成本極低,調度機制高效,吞吐量可實現無壁壘的線性擴展。

      再加上 Project Panama 提供的外部函數與內存 API,Java 的優勢被進一步放大。如今的 Java 可以繞開傳統 JNI 的高額開銷,直接調用原生庫。這就促成了一種理想狀態:一門兼具托管語言安全性、又能達到原生代碼性能的開發語言。

      對于 AI 推理場景而言,這不是什么理論上的優勢,而是實實在在的結構性領先。


      迷思二:“Python 更好用”

      不可否認,當你編寫第一版代碼時,Python 確實用著順手。動態類型和靈活的數據結構,讓你能以極快的速度完成原型驗證,甚至可以在不同代碼塊之間隨意改變變量類型,解釋器也不會拋出任何錯誤。

      但問題是:這份便利的代價,最終由誰來承擔?

      在生產環境中,Notebook 風格的“自由”會瞬間變成致命的負擔。代碼邏輯變得難以梳理,接口契約從顯式約定退化為隱式默契,代碼重構的風險陡增,各種錯誤也不會在編譯階段暴露,而是要等到運行時才會集中爆發。

      對于需要長期維護的核心系統而言,“寫起來容易”往往會演變成“維護起來要命”。

      而 Java 的設計理念,從一開始就優先保障長期的代碼清晰度。類型安全機制,相當于生成了一份可以編譯執行的 “活文檔”;接口契約是清晰可見的,而非靠開發者腦補;開發工具可以輕松分析代碼邏輯,強制執行代碼約束。即便是代碼量突破數十萬行的大型項目,維護工作依然能有條不紊地推進。

      這一點,在 AI 系統中尤為重要。模型的輸入輸出維度不是 “建議值”,而是硬性規定。一個格式錯誤的向量,理應在早期就被檢測出來并終止流程;一個缺失的字段,也不能被隨意“解讀”或默默丟棄——而 Java 的設計哲學,從根源上就強制保障了這種嚴謹性。

      反觀 Python,它的設計思路卻恰恰與之相反。


      迷思三:“用 Java 搞不了現代 AI”

      “現代 AI 開發必須用 Python” 的固有認知,早就站不住腳了。

      曾經,這個說法是成立的——畢竟早期的模型訓練流程和科研工具,幾乎都誕生于 Python 生態。即便到了今天,Python 在 AI 研究領域的地位依然穩固,但這一點,對企業級 AI 應用來說已經不重要了:

      企業不需要用 Java 來訓練模型,它們只需要用 Java 來運行模型。

      具體來說,模型訓練是科研屬性的工作,而模型推理是工程屬性的工作,二者需要的技術特性、工具鏈和方法論,都截然不同。

      好在 ONNX(開放神經網絡交換格式)的興起,正式將這種分工標準化:技術團隊完全可以在 PyTorch 中完成模型訓練,將模型導出為 ONNX 格式,再交由 Java 工程師在 JVM 上完成部署和運維。

      如今,這種分工協作模式已經成為行業標準,而非特例。ONNX Runtime、TensorRT-LLM、vLLM 等主流推理框架,都已支持穩定的生產級推理架構,而 Java 可以與它們實現無縫集成。

      為了更直觀地展示這一點,我們來看一段基于標準 JDK 21 的簡單 ONNX Runtime 推理代碼:

      importai.onnxruntime.*;
      importjava.nio.FloatBuffer;
      importjava.util.Collections;

      publicclassProductionInference{
      publicstaticvoidmain(String[] args)throwsOrtException{

      try(var env =OrtEnvironment.getEnvironment();
      var session = env.createSession("model.onnx",newOrtSession.SessionOptions())){

      float[] data =newfloat[]{1.0f,2.0f,3.0f};
      var tensor =OnnxTensor.createTensor(env,
      FloatBuffer.wrap(data),
      newlong[]{1,3});

      var inputs =Collections.singletonMap("input_node", tensor);

      try(var results = session.run(inputs)){
      OnnxTensor outputTensor =(OnnxTensor) results.get(0);
      FloatBuffer buffer = outputTensor.getFloatBuffer();
      float result = buffer.get(0);
      System.out.println("Inference Result: "+ result);
      }
      }
      }
      }

      這不是什么老舊的 Java 代碼,而是現代、內存安全、線程安全的 Java 應用。它可以無縫融入現有的企業技術棧,不需要額外的容器封裝、邊車服務,更不需要復雜的跨語言橋接層。

      說到底,這個道理其實很簡單:創新不再局限于某一種編程語言。模型訓練的陣地依然在 Python,但模型推理的歸屬,只取決于哪個環境能提供穩定、可擴展、可觀測的系統——而 Java,正是這樣的理想環境。


      下一個風口:Project Panama

      Foreign Function & Memory API 的出現,堪稱 JVM 的一次結構性升級。它徹底消除了 JNI 的冗余代碼和性能開銷,打通了 Java 與原生庫之間的隔閡。

      具體來說,Project Panama 帶來了四大核心能力:

      ● 直接訪問堆外內存

      ● 自動映射原生結構體的內存布局

      ● 高性能、類型安全的外部函數調用

      ● 大幅優化 C++ 或 CUDA 庫的集成體驗

      對于推理密集型應用而言,這徹底改變了系統的構建模式。我們不再需要把原生庫當作黑盒引擎,隔著一層低效的邊界去調用,而是可以將其視為“一等公民”組件,深度集成到 Java 系統中。這為定制化內核開發、向量運算優化、自定義內存管理流水線,以及高性能推理框架的直接集成等,都鋪平了道路。

      而 Python 的內存模型從設計之初就沒有考慮過這些場景,根本無法實現這種級別的深度集成。

      現在的 Java,真正做到了魚與熊掌兼得——在不犧牲安全性的前提下,達到了原生代碼的性能水準。


      企業級 AI 的核心訴求:不再是玩一大模型

      當下企業級 AI 的核心目標,早已不是簡單地“玩玩”大模型,而是將 AI 能力轉化為穩定的業務支撐。這要求 AI 系統具備可預測的延遲、故障容錯能力、可審計性、版本管理機制、生命周期管理能力,以及成本控制能力。

      基于此,架構師必須選擇符合以下條件的運行時環境:能在高負載下穩定運行、支持水平擴展、能無縫融入現有的可觀測性體系,并且可以長期運維。而 JVM,早就在企業級應用的其他領域證明了自己的實力。

      如果強行將 Python 推理服務嫁接到這樣的企業架構中,只會徒增風險。它可能會帶來沉重的運維債務,需要部署更多的容器、進程,編寫更復雜的擴容邏輯。在一些企業里,Python 推理服務甚至會演變成一個獨立的平臺,與其他業務系統完全割裂。這種架構碎片化,會削弱系統的穩定性,推高整體成本。

      相較之下,Java 從來不會拖慢 AI 的速度,它只會讓 AI 系統走得更穩、走得更遠。


      總結:Python 做研究,Java 搞生產

      最后強調一點:我并非有意要挑起一場編程語言的戰爭,這只是一次關注點分離的實踐。

      科研人員需要靈活的探索環境,而工程師需要嚴謹的正確性和可操作性;相應的,Python 擅長快速探索,Java 擅長構建系統。

      所以,如果你的業務命脈依賴于 AI 能力,那么你不應該圍繞 Python 的局限性重構架構,而應該基于 JVM 已有的成熟能力進行構建。Java 也不是 Python 的替代品,而是企業級 AI 系統的升級方案。

      在我看來,未來企業級 AI 的主戰場,應屬于那些能交付穩定系統的語言,而非只能用來做原型驗證的語言。



      特別聲明:以上內容(如有圖片或視頻亦包括在內)為自媒體平臺“網易號”用戶上傳并發布,本平臺僅提供信息存儲服務。

      Notice: The content above (including the pictures and videos if any) is uploaded and posted by a user of NetEase Hao, which is a social media platform and only provides information storage services.

      相關推薦
      熱點推薦
      投票結果一邊倒!歐洲議會503票贊成,全面反華?中國接下挑戰書

      投票結果一邊倒!歐洲議會503票贊成,全面反華?中國接下挑戰書

      知鑒明史
      2026-01-24 17:44:10
      平均每人負債1300萬,書記吳仁寶去世10年后,華西村的現況如何?

      平均每人負債1300萬,書記吳仁寶去世10年后,華西村的現況如何?

      哄動一時啊
      2026-01-24 21:29:54
      晚年的陳獨秀,如何看透蘇聯的真相?

      晚年的陳獨秀,如何看透蘇聯的真相?

      憑闌聽史
      2026-01-24 18:15:48
      美國“退群”,加州“入群”

      美國“退群”,加州“入群”

      極目新聞
      2026-01-24 18:34:19
      雪豹咬傷后續!女游客很漂亮,已經毀容,知情人曝內幕,被咬不冤

      雪豹咬傷后續!女游客很漂亮,已經毀容,知情人曝內幕,被咬不冤

      今日搞笑分享
      2026-01-25 14:43:33
      北京今天的雪什么時候來?最新預報

      北京今天的雪什么時候來?最新預報

      魯中晨報
      2026-01-25 13:47:03
      美國放話:誰敢攔截軍售,就是宣戰!中國用實力劃下紅線!

      美國放話:誰敢攔截軍售,就是宣戰!中國用實力劃下紅線!

      華山穹劍
      2026-01-23 20:19:29
      國家下狠手了!體制內大地震,少爺、公主們的“天”,要塌了

      國家下狠手了!體制內大地震,少爺、公主們的“天”,要塌了

      霹靂炮
      2026-01-19 22:24:13
      毒雞湯害人?。∩虾R?7歲單身女被問到“你不結婚是否幸福”飆淚

      毒雞湯害人啊!上海一37歲單身女被問到“你不結婚是否幸?!憋j淚

      火山詩話
      2026-01-24 17:57:14
      一夜之間全黑了!上海多家商鋪報警!

      一夜之間全黑了!上海多家商鋪報警!

      看看新聞Knews
      2026-01-24 13:37:13
      簡單聊聊我國2025年792萬的出生人口,多年來首次低于西方國家出生人口

      簡單聊聊我國2025年792萬的出生人口,多年來首次低于西方國家出生人口

      寧南山
      2026-01-25 08:33:37
      北京獨生女被外地前男友毆打致殘!劣跡男霸占房產的方式太極端

      北京獨生女被外地前男友毆打致殘!劣跡男霸占房產的方式太極端

      奇思妙想草葉君
      2026-01-24 23:18:55
      離譜!挪威帝王蟹堆成山,中國人買一只卻要花上千,原因太現實

      離譜!挪威帝王蟹堆成山,中國人買一只卻要花上千,原因太現實

      掉了顆大白兔糖
      2026-01-25 07:34:58
      即將進入高峰!2月2日開始,持續40天!

      即將進入高峰!2月2日開始,持續40天!

      大象新聞
      2026-01-25 17:53:09
      同方股份原總裁、董事長陸致成去世,曾推動組建清華同方股份有限公司并上市

      同方股份原總裁、董事長陸致成去世,曾推動組建清華同方股份有限公司并上市

      紅星資本局
      2026-01-25 15:21:52
      女子被雪豹咬傷后續:正臉曝光,知情人曝內幕,女子狀態讓人擔憂

      女子被雪豹咬傷后續:正臉曝光,知情人曝內幕,女子狀態讓人擔憂

      以茶帶書
      2026-01-24 17:15:26
      157分鐘鏖戰!中國金花綻放澳網:決勝盤9-10反轉,16進8對手確定

      157分鐘鏖戰!中國金花綻放澳網:決勝盤9-10反轉,16進8對手確定

      劉姚堯的文字城堡
      2026-01-25 16:27:11
      笑不活了!全網最崩潰的婆婆誕生,得知兒媳懷上三胎,她就地打滾

      笑不活了!全網最崩潰的婆婆誕生,得知兒媳懷上三胎,她就地打滾

      火山詩話
      2026-01-25 08:28:32
      “精液”真的可以預防婦科疾病嗎?醫生直言:不要害羞,早知早好

      “精液”真的可以預防婦科疾病嗎?醫生直言:不要害羞,早知早好

      醫者榮耀
      2025-09-09 12:05:05
      國安部“點名”張藝謀,釋放三個強烈信號,原來我們確實低估他了

      國安部“點名”張藝謀,釋放三個強烈信號,原來我們確實低估他了

      生命之泉的奧秘
      2026-01-25 06:30:36
      2026-01-25 19:31:00
      CSDN incentive-icons
      CSDN
      成就一億技術人
      26279文章數 242221關注度
      往期回顧 全部

      科技要聞

      黃仁勛在上海逛菜市場,可能惦記著三件事

      頭條要聞

      游客自稱爬衡山時掛脖子上80克金牌遺失 價值超10萬元

      頭條要聞

      游客自稱爬衡山時掛脖子上80克金牌遺失 價值超10萬元

      體育要聞

      中國足球不會一夜變強,但他們已經創造歷史

      娛樂要聞

      王玉雯方嚴正聲明 劇方回應:涉事人員已被開除

      財經要聞

      隋廣義等80人被公訴 千億騙局進入末路

      汽車要聞

      別克至境E7內飾圖曝光 新車將于一季度正式發布

      態度原創

      游戲
      房產
      本地
      公開課
      軍事航空

      《怪獵物語3》藝術插畫公開!火龍騎士御風飛翔

      房產要聞

      正式官宣!三亞又一所名校要來了!

      本地新聞

      云游中國|格爾木的四季朋友圈,張張值得你點贊

      公開課

      李玫瑾:為什么性格比能力更重要?

      軍事要聞

      俄美烏三方首輪會談細節披露

      無障礙瀏覽 進入關懷版 主站蜘蛛池模板: 精品久久久中文字幕人妻| 潮喷失禁大喷水aⅴ无码| 中国无码人妻丰满熟妇啪啪软件| 日韩精品一区二区三区中文 | 动漫av纯肉无码av在线播放| 久久精品国产曰本波多野结衣| 亚洲乱码精品中文字幕| 九九热精品在线观看| 中文字幕自拍| 无码123| 无套内谢少妇毛片A片樱花| 大理市| 老头老太性行交视频| 一区二区久久不射av| 亚洲精品乱码久久久久久日本麻豆| 人人妻人人爽人人澡欧美一区| 色噜噜狠狠色综合无码久久欧美| 国产欧美va欧美va香蕉在| 欧美激情猛片xxxⅹ大3| 又大又紧又粉嫩18p少妇| 四季AV一区二区夜夜嗨| 错那县| 国精产品一二三区精华液| 成人国产亚洲| 久久久精品人妻一区二区三区四| 亚洲va国产va天堂va久久| 天堂av在线一区二区| 福利姬白浆AV导航| 临清市| 国品精品一区二区在线观看 | 亚洲人成在线免费观看| 级毛片免费看无码| 夜夜躁狠狠躁日日躁视频| 国产精品亚洲一区二区三区| 久久综合色之久久综合色| 中文有码视频| 清河县| 最新国产精品中文字幕| 色伊人综合| 18禁在线永久免费观看| 亚洲另类激情专区小说婷婷久|